Здесь показаны различия между двумя версиями данной страницы.
— |
asterisk:channels [2016-09-30 17:33] (текущий) |
||
---|---|---|---|
Строка 1: | Строка 1: | ||
+ | ====== Asterisk: Каналы ====== | ||
+ | FIXME | ||
+ | Каналы FXS, FXO | ||
+ | |||
+ | ====== sip.conf ====== | ||
+ | |||
+ | |**SIP запись**|type||| | ||
+ | |:::|:::| ''peer''|Для совершения исходящих вызовов (например, SIP провайдер). А также для входящих вызовов, если Вам необходимо сопоставить эту запись не с именем пользователя из поля FROM, а с IP адресом, указанным для этой записи. Для записи этого типа, для входящих вызовов, никогда не будет проверяться соответствие имени пользователя и пароля, а только соответствие с IP адресом и номером порта источника вызова. SIP клиент, типа peer, при совершении исходящих вызовов использует авторитизацию, если она будет затребована вызываемой стороной.| | ||
+ | |:::|:::|''user''| Телефон, который может только совершать вызовы.\\ Пользователи, для которых назначены, доступные им, сервисы в определенных для них контекстах.| | ||
+ | |:::|:::|''friend''| ''user'' и ''peer''\\ Этот тип наиболее подходит для телефонов и других устройств. Для SIP пользователей этого типа Asterisk создаст два объекта, один типа peer и один типа user, с одинаковыми именами.| | ||
+ | |||
+ | ====== Перевод вызова ====== | ||
+ | |||
+ | Комбинация кнопок задается в ''features.conf'' | ||
+ | ^Blind transfer (blindxfer)|Слепой метод перевода вызова\\ Такой метод не контролируется сервером, т.к. действия происходят внутри шлюза.| | ||
+ | ^Attended transfer (atxfer)|Контролируемый перевод вызова\\ При таком методе можно переопределить контекст вызова ''TRANSFER_CONTEXT'' в ''extensions.conf''| | ||
+ | |||
+ | |||
+ | {{tag>Asterisk}} |